I am missing one of the locating dowels that go between the cylinders and the head. My manual says there should be four dowels and that o-rings need to be on them. Is that correct? I would think that would interfere with the fit of the head gasket?

Answer
George... there are generally 4 dowls used to locate the cylinder head correctly on the cylinder block. The forward ones are sealed with O-rings, due to their job as oil transfer galleys. They may be of different lengths. The forward ones should have large holes in the headgaskets to accomodate the O-rings.
